Power LED — Lights when power is applied.
HDCP LED — Lights when the HDMI input signal is encrypted.
HDMI LED — Lights when the HDMI input signal is detected.
VGA LED — Lights when the VGA input signal is detected.
Auto LED — Lights when device is in auto switch mode. Auto switch is on by default.
When auto switch is on, the switcher automatically selects the input, HDMI or VGA, that has a valid signal present. When signals are
present on both inputs. the switcher selects VGA.
NOTE: Auto switch mode can be toggled off and on using the SIS commands. Issue the EnAUSW} SIS command,
where n = 0 (off) or 1 (on). The switcher responds with Auswn]. See the DTP T EU 332, DTP T MK 332, DTP T EU 232, and
DTP T MK 232 User Guide at www.extron.com, for details.

LockIt
®
Lacing Brackets
Use the included LockIt Lacing Brackets to securely fasten the HDMI cable as follows.
1. Plug the HDMI cable into the panel connection.

2. Loosen the HDMI connection mounting screw from the panel enough to allow
the LockIt lacing bracket to be placed over it. The screw does not have to be
removed.
3. Place the LockIt lacing bracket on the screw and against the HDMI connector,
then tighten the screw to secure the bracket.
ATTENTION:
• Do not overtighten the HDMI connector mounting screw. The shield it
fastens to is very thin and can easily be stripped.

4. Loosely place the included tie wrap around the HDMI connector and the LockIt
lacing bracket as shown.
5. While holding the connector securely against the lacing bracket, use pliers or
similar tools to tighten the tie wrap, then remove any excess length.
